Pertemuan-2

  • Uploaded by: Euis Marlina
  • 0
  • 0
  • April 2020
  • PDF

This document was uploaded by user and they confirmed that they have the permission to share it. If you are author or own the copyright of this book, please report to us by using this DMCA report form. Report DMCA


Overview

Download & View Pertemuan-2 as PDF for free.

More details

  • Words: 278
  • Pages: 8
Pertemuan 2

Struktur Dasar C++ Variabel & Konstanta

Euis Marlina, S.Kom http://euismarlina.edublogs.org [email protected] 08179424319

Struktur Dasar C++ // Keterangan nama file // Judul program File header using namespace std; //fungsi main int main () { //tubuh program getch(); return 0; }

Program Sederhana // File : latihan_1.cpp // program C++ pertamaku #include #include using namespace std; int main () { cout << "Hello World!"; getch(); return 0; }

Variabel Ruang Lingkup Variabel • Variabel Lokal Jika variabel hanya akan digunakan dalam sebuah fungsi, maka deklarasikan di dalam fungsi tersebut. • Variabel Global Jika variabel akan digunakan dalam beberapa fungsi, akan lebih baik dideklarasikan di luar fungsi, yaitu di bawah deklarasi file header sebelum fungsi main().

Contoh Program #include #include //Deklarasi variabel global int b; int main () { //Deklarasi variabel lokal int a; int result; // process: a = 5; b = 2; a = a + 1; result = a - b; // print out the result: cout << result; getch(); return 0; }

Inisialisasi Variabel Cara memberi nilai awal sebuah variabel, ada 2, yaitu: • Menggunakan operator sama dengan (=) int a = 5; • Menggunakan inisialisasi konstruktor yaitu kurung buka dan kurung tutup int a (5);

Variabel String • Untuk menggunakan variabel dengan tipe string, anda harus menyertakan file header string.h pada bagian include. • Deklarasi variabel string string nama = “Diana”; atau string nama (“Diana”);

Konstanta •



Penggunaan Konstanta ada 2 cara, yaitu: Menggunakan #define Dideklarasikan sebelum fungsi main(). Contoh: #define newline ‘\n’ Menggunakan const Konstanta bisa dideklarasikan dengan atau tanpa tipe datanya. Jika tidak disebutkan tipe datanya, maka nilai default nya tipe data integer. Contoh: const int pengali_tetap=10;

Related Documents

Pertemuan2
November 2019 3

More Documents from ""